Output 60f8696594e85bd2c3a4dda6dd068a23cb735379b7e5c5d10e11fb2d3d25361a:1

value
948073541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19203fe7ef01f0512cd5af065af1e177effb81ea OP_EQUAL
address
33ysT5nR4qKZ2zzZDibf78rE3gy6NTp3WD
transaction
60f8696594e85bd2c3a4dda6dd068a23cb735379b7e5c5d10e11fb2d3d25361a
confirmations
272614
spent
true